Game of Thrones, the television show based on the Song of Ice and Fire series written by George R.R. Martin, is a global phenomenon. Often positioned as the grittier antithesis to J.R.R. Tolkien's Lord of the Rings, Martin's narrative focuses on the darker side of chivalry and heroism, stripping away these higher ideals to reveal the greed, amorality, and lust for power underpinning them. This book brings together academics and fans of Martin's universe to consider not just the content of the books and HBO series, but fan responses to both. It focuses on the communities created by the books and television series and how these communities envision themselves as consumers, critics, and even creators of fanworks in a wide variety of media, including fiction, art, fancasting, and cosplay
